Transaction ab88660988dc83ab6f77626c945ad000dc6b614882b6ff343d6ee1181ce80a14
1 Input
2 Outputs
- ab88660988dc83ab6f77626c945ad000dc6b614882b6ff343d6ee1181ce80a14:0
- ab88660988dc83ab6f77626c945ad000dc6b614882b6ff343d6ee1181ce80a14:1
value 65208110
address 16ofNF1tJhyRSkFP7nnn4Jz7BhgoCcUjaa
value 1000000
address 3Mb7RJz4SV61AMtFSWe5DsQHDuCuB8JLWS